About the Team
The procurement team undertake logistics-related service and physical procurement as well as service provider management work in line with the development of logistics business. The team is responsible for the price competitiveness of procurement services while meeting business requirements, and maintain relationships with service providers to ensure long-term and stable cooperation.
Responsibilities
Senior Procurement Strategy Development: Lead the design of RFP and procurement strategies for global logistics B2C delivery service providers; produce lane- and product-level cost reduction target matrices and competitive landscape mapping; define volume commitment structures, tiered pricing, and other cost realization pathways.
In-Depth Commercial Negotiation & Deal Structuring: Serve as the primary negotiator in key B2C delivery carrier negotiations; granularly deconstruct negotiation objectives and synthesize standardized Term Sheets covering pricing terms, volume-price commitments, SLA standards and priority tiers, and incentive clauses.
Data Modeling & Business Enablement: Lead the development of a three-layer BD materials framework (single-volume data modeling, multi-scenario modeling, and value proposition); build scenario-based contingency and loss-prevention plans across optimistic, neutral, and pessimistic outlooks; support management decision-making with data.
Cross-Functional Alignment & Organizational Capability Building: Lead internal alignment and solution design with logistics operations, strategy, and other teams; institutionalize high-complexity negotiation and supplier management methodologies; coach and develop the team to elevate overall execution capability. Minimum Qualification(s):
Deep Industry Experience: Extensive commercial/supplier management experience in global logistics B2C delivery (e.g., last-mile delivery, express networks).
Domain Expertise: Thorough understanding of global (especially European) delivery network architecture and carrier capacity landscape; familiar with carrier business models, margin structures, and strategic priorities.
Strategic Design & Negotiation: Strong strategic thinking and senior commercial negotiation capabilities; able to independently manage high-complexity deal structures including cost analysis, volume-price model design, and cross-border contract formulation.
Preferred Qualification(s):
Drive & Execution: Strong self-motivation and cross-functional collaboration skills; able to lead internal and external resource integration and drive projects to closure.
